Marine Gensets Market Size

The marine gensets market was estimated at USD 7.1 billion in 2025. The market is expected to grow from USD 7.4 billion in 2026 to USD 11.1 billion by 2035, at a CAGR of 4.6%, according to a recent study by Global Market Insights Inc.

The global population is growing, and industry’s infrastructure continues to develop in the emerging economies, which is driving growth in seaborne trade. Growth of urbanization and industrialization and energy demand is driving increases in imports and exports of commodities such as crude oil, ores and minerals, chemicals and agriculture products. Furthermore, the industry is expanding at a rapid pace due to the investments made in shipping and port infrastructure.

For instance, United Nations Conference on Trade and Development's Review of Maritime Transport 2025 indicates that maritime transport remains the dominant mode for the transport of over 80% of all global merchandise trade by volume, with global seaborne trade volumes projected to grow by 2.2% to 12.7 billion tons in 2024. The report notes that there have been disruptions in major shipping lanes such as the Red Sea and Suez Canal, leading to longer voyages and highlighting the significance of sea transport for supply chains.

Marine gensets are engines that use different type of fuels to create electric power on ships and boats. They are used to power the onboard systems such as lighting, navigation, and climate control. Marine gensets are essential in marine applications, both commercial and recreational. Marine Gensets Market Trends

The global maritime tourism sector has grown steadily in recent years, fueled by increased consumer spending on leisure and rising disposable incomes. This has led to an increased demand for recreational boats, as more tourists seek to use ferries and cruise ships for their vacations. Government regulations have been put in place to minimize pollution from the shipping industry, especially in the Emission Control Areas (ECAs) leading to higher demand for marine low emission generating sets. To meet these standards, industry has made available products with more sophisticated engines such as the ones that include scrubbers and catalytic reactors, thereby stimulating the industry potential.

For citation, the growing growth of cruise tourism and ferry transportation in various regions such as the Europe and Asia Pacific is driving the proliferation of modern marine vessels that have low emission auxiliary power systems for citation. At the same time, International Maritime Organization (IMO) regulations and Emission Control Area (ECA) requirements have spurred shipowners to equip their vessels with advanced marine generating sets that incorporate scrubbers, catalytic reduction systems and fuel-efficient engines to help cut sulphur oxide and nitrogen oxide emissions and keep operations efficient.

Marine Gensets Industry News

  • In April 2026, Mitsubishi Heavy Industries announced it has been granted Approval in Principle by Class NK for a methane oxidation catalyst system for LNG‑fueled marine engines, a technology directly applicable to next‑generation marine gensets fueled by gas. The system will be designed to reduce dramatically methane slip from LNG engines, which is one of the most important environmental issues with gas-fired marine generator sets, and thus enhance overall generator set emissions performance and support ship operators to meet increasingly tightened IMO decarbonization goals. The innovation comes on the heels of a trend in the marine genset market of incorporating emissions‑control equipment and fuel flexibility into auxiliary power systems to make gensets as much a part of low-carbon shipping operations as they are a part of the ships' power systems.

  • In November 2025, Wärtsilä received a repeat contract to supply an integrated hybrid propulsion system for a series of bulk carrier vessels under construction for Aasen Shipping, which is a close follow-up to today's modern marine genset applications. This system features an onboard 25 kW company engine, which can be used as a primary power source or as an auxiliary power source, as well as a DC hub, a 620 kWh battery energy storage unit and advanced energy management systems for optimizing energy use on board. This hybrid system provides vessels with better efficiency in various operational scenarios, which should help to lower fuel consumption and emissions, and be future-proof for the switch to low and zero carbon fuels. Ongoing shift toward electrified and low-emission auxiliary power solutions in the maritime sector, the project emphasizes its approach towards the integration of gensets with hybrid and battery systems.
